Sylmar burglar nabbed with help of GPS bracelet

SYLMAR, LOS ANGELES

Wilbert Matheney is accused of sneaking into a home on the 13400 block of Bradley Avenue on Aug. 30. After confronting a 48-year-old woman, he fled with a computer. Because he is a sex offender, Matheney is required to wear a GPS monitoring device.

Working on a tip, police checked his GPS data and determined he was inside the woman's home at the time of the burglary.

"Lo and behold, the GPS tracker put Matheny in the victim's home on the date and at the time of the burglary," said LAPD Lt. Paul Vernon in a statement.

Matheny was arrested on Thursday and booked for residential burglary. He is being held without bail.
